Analysis
In 2024, percentage of teachers in early childhood educational development who in Norway stood at 89.9%. That is the lowest value across all 9 years on record.
That represents a change of down 0.2% on the previous year and down 2.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, percentage of teachers in early childhood educational development who in Norway peaked at 92.5% in 2016 and was at its lowest, 89.9%, in 2024.
That places Norway 35th out of 36 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.

Norway compared with similar countries
- Norway's 89.9% is below the median for Europe & Central Asia, which is 98.9%, 91% of the median. (21 countries reporting)
- Norway's 89.9% is below the median for high income countries, which is 98.4%, 91% of the median. (22 countries reporting)
